Why users want AllToMP3 online instead of installing an app

People used to rely on desktop converters, but the biggest pain points were always the same: installation steps, updates, and compatibility issues. Online conversion removes that friction. You open a browser, paste a link, choose MP3, and convert.

In this context, AllToMP3 online typically means a conversion experience that feels similar to the classic AllToMP3 flow, but runs in the browser. The goal is convenience: no setup, no configuration, and no extra software on your device.

Practical tip: if you are converting speech content like lectures or interviews, medium quality is often enough and keeps file size smaller. For music, choose higher quality if you can hear compression artifacts.

Comparison table: online conversion vs desktop tools

Criteria Online conversion Desktop tools
Installation No installation needed Requires install and updates
Use on restricted devices Usually possible Often blocked by admin policies
Batch conversions Depends on service limits Better control for large batches
Reliability Depends on site uptime and platform changes Depends on tool updates and compatibility
Ease of use Very simple for casual users Varies, can be more complex

FAQ

Does online conversion mean I do not download anything?

Online conversion usually means you do not install software. You still save the MP3 file to your device if you want offline access.

Should I choose MP3 or MP4?

Choose MP3 when you only need audio and want a smaller file. Choose MP4 if you need the video content as well.

Why do online converters stop working sometimes?

Streaming platforms change how audio and video streams are delivered. Converters must adapt, and some services lag behind those changes.

What is the safest use case?

Use online conversion for content you own, have permission to use, or that is licensed for download. Follow platform rules and local laws.
